clk: qcom: gpucc-msm8998: Add resets, cxc, fix flags on gpu_gx_gdsc

The GPU GX GDSC has GPU_GX_BCR reset and gfx3d_clk CXC, as stated
on downstream kernels (and as verified upstream, because otherwise
random lockups happen).
Also, add PWRSTS_RET and NO_RET_PERIPH: also as found downstream,
and also as verified here, to avoid GPU related lockups it is
necessary to force retain mem, but *not* peripheral when enabling
this GDSC (and, of course, the inverse on disablement).

With this change, the GPU finally works flawlessly on my four
different MSM8998 devices from two different manufacturers.

@ -253,12 +253,16 @@ static struct gdsc gpu_cx_gdsc = {
static struct gdsc gpu_gx_gdsc = {
.gdscr = 0x1094,
.clamp_io_ctrl = 0x130,
.resets = (unsigned int []){ GPU_GX_BCR },
.reset_count = 1,
.cxcs = (unsigned int []){ 0x1098 },
.cxc_count = 1,
.pd = {
.name = "gpu_gx",
},
.parent = &gpu_cx_gdsc.pd,
.pwrsts = PWRSTS_OFF_ON,
.flags = CLAMP_IO | AON_RESET,
.pwrsts = PWRSTS_OFF_ON | PWRSTS_RET,
.flags = CLAMP_IO | SW_RESET | AON_RESET | NO_RET_PERIPH,
};
